Robust Tank Polishing Machine for Industrial Applications

For demanding industrial environments where operation is crucial, a rugged tank polishing machine is an essential tool. These machines are specifically developed to handle the demands of frequent operation in extreme environments. Equipped with durable construction and high-torque motors, they can effectively remove rust, paint, and additional contaminants from tank surfaces, providing a smooth and sanitary finish. A variety of gadgets are available to accommodate different tank sizes and profiles, making them versatile for a wide range of applications.

Large-Diameter Cylindrical Polishing Machines

Developing and processing large diameter cylindrical objects often needs specialized equipment. These machines are constructed to reach precise dimensional tolerances on objects with significant girth, exploiting a variety of buffing agents.

The choice of cylindrical polishing equipment depends heavily on the specific function and desired outcome. Some common types include cylindrical grinders, each offering distinct advantages for creating a high gloss.

  • Holding equipment are essential to securely hold large diameter pieces throughout the treatment process.
  • Calibrating rotation and material contact are critical for reaching consistent results.
